Answer:

∠w = 50°

∠y = 130°

Explanation:

Angles ∠w and ∠y are supplementary angles, which means their sum is 180.

4x + 6 + 12x - 2 = 180

  • Add like terms

16x + 4 = 180

  • Subtract 4 from both sides

16x = 176

  • Divide both sides by 16

x = 11

To find the angle measures replace x with 11

∠w = 4x + 6

∠w = 4*11 + 6

∠w = 50°

Now, ∠y

∠y = 12x - 2

∠y = 12*11 - 2

∠y = 130°
